Service Manual
Alignment and Troubleshooting
Meaning
There is no paper in the indicated tray. 1. Load paper in the tray.
Special print media has jammed in the
paper exit area.
Paper has jammed in the manual tray
area.
Paper has jammed in the tray1 area.
Paper has jammed inside the
machine.
Small amount of toner is left in the
indicated cartridge. The cartridge is
getting low on toner.
The cartridge is almost empty.
4-26
Suggested solutions
2. If the message does not clear, enter
the EDC mode and check the empty
sensor. Replace empty sensor if
defective.
1. Clear the jam.
2. If the message does not clear, enter
the EDC mode and check the exit
sensor. Replace exit sensor.
1. Clear the jam.
2. If the message does not clear,
check the following.
- If pick up roller does not rotate and
paper does not feed, check the pick
up clutch.
3. If Pickup roller is rotating but the
paper is not feeding, replace the
pick up rubber.
4. Check the feed sensor in EDC
mode. If it is defective, replace it.
1. Clear the jam.
2. If the message does not clear,
check the following.
- If pick up roller does not rotate and
paper does not feed, check the pick
up clutch.
3. If Pickup roller is rotating but the
paper is not feeding, replace the
pick up rubber.
4. Check the feed sensor in EDC
mode. If it is defective, replace it.
1. Clear the jam.
2. If the message does not clear, check
the feed sensor or exit sensor.
Replace the defective sensor.
Prepare a new cartridge for a
replacement. You may temporarily
increase the printing quality by
redistributing the toner.
Replace the toner cartridge for the
best print quality when this message
appears.
